pineapple mojito

Friday cheersin', pineapple-style
Prep Time 5 mins
Total Time 5 mins
Course Drinks
Servings 1 cocktail

Ingredients
  

  • 1/4 cup flaky salt
  • 1 tsp chili powder
  • 8 fresh mint leaves, plus more for garnish
  • 1/2 oz lime juice
  • 1/3 cup pineapple juice
  • 2 oz white rum
  • 1-2 tsp agave syrup, or to taste
  • pineapple wedges or chunks, for serving

Instructions
 

  • Toss the salt with the chili powder in a shallow bowl. Rub a lime wedge around the rim of a cocktail glass and dip into the salt, swirling to coat. Shake off excess and fill the glass with ice.
  • In a shaker, muddle the mint leaves with the lime juice and agave until smashed. Add in the pineapple juice and rum. Shake with ice and strain into prepared cocktail glass. Garnish with more mint leaves and a pineapple wedge, as desired.

pineapple mojito pitcher

Prep Time 5 mins
Total Time 5 mins
Course Drinks
Servings 8

Ingredients
  

  • 1/2 cup mint leaves, lightly packed, plus more for garnish
  • 1/2 cup lime juice
  • 3 cups pineapple juice
  • 1 cup white rum
  • 3-4 tbsp agave syrup
  • pineapple wedges or chunks, for serving

Instructions
 

  • Mash the mint leaves in a cocktail shaker or bowl. Add to a pitcher along with the lime juice, agave, pineapple juice, and rum. Stir to combine. Divide into glasses and garnish with mint leaves and pineapple wedges, as desired.
